8 Things That Could Get Your YouTube Channel Terminated

There are so many channels on YouTube since it’s easy and free to upload on the platform. On average, there are about 114 million active YouTube channels and an average of 150,000 videos are uploaded on YouTube every hour. In a day, there are about 3 million videos uploaded on the platform.

However, to ensure that the content on the platform is original, entertaining and safe for consumption, YouTube has strict community guidelines and a team of moderators who comb through these channels to check for any discrepancies. If a channel is in violation of its guidelines, there are several actions that YouTube can take including terminating the channel.

Channel termination is one of the harshest punishments since, according to YouTube Support, the user will not only lose the channel but also will not be able to create any other YouTube channels, or use someone else’s channel to upload videos or comment on other videos. When your YouTube channel gets terminated, you will receive an email explaining the reason for the termination. Here are some common things that could get your YouTube channel terminated.

  1. Misleading Information

Many people go on YouTube to look for information. Whether they want to learn new skills or catch up on current events, there’s endless information on the platform. It’s up to YouTube to ensure that the information is accurate. Hence, it has systems in place help to identify harmful misinformation and remove it from the platform. Channels that contain misinformation are also terminated.

  1. Hate Speech

YouTube is one of the most popular platforms for creators to showcase their talent. However, it also attracts people with hidden agendas. Some people use the platform to spread hate speech which is strictly prohibited on YouTube. Any content or comment that spreads hate towards any group or individual warrants an automatic channel termination.

  1. Impersonation

YouTube prides itself on protecting the intellectual property of its creators. Therefore, content intended to impersonate a person or channel is not allowed. The channel does not have to be 100% identical. If it copies another channel’s name, overall look or feel, then it’s in violation of this policy and will be terminated.

  1. Copyright Infringement

Speaking of intellectual property protection, YouTube takes copyright infringement seriously. Creators can make a copyright claim on copyright-protected content that has been used without their authorization. The channel with the unauthorized content gets a strike.   1. Breach Of The Terms Of Service

Most of us couldn’t be bothered to read the terms of service since they’re usually repetitive and complicated. However, YouTube’s terms of service are straightforward and easy to understand. Some of the terms of service include using information that may identify a person without their permission, misusing any reporting or flagging, and creating fake engagement. It’s necessary to familiarize yourself with these terms since a violation could lead to your channel being terminated. When you repeatedly violate any of YouTube’s community guidelines, you will be kicked off the platform.

  1. Harassment And Bullying

Bullying and harassment are still some of the biggest issues on social media platforms. Therefore, platforms like YouTube are constantly updating their regulations to protect their users from online bullies. YouTube has strict anti-bullying and harassment policies including insults based on race, gender or sexual orientation.   1. Sexual Content

To ensure that its platform is safe for everyone to use, YouTube restricts explicit sexual content. While it allows some forms of artistic and educational nudity, you can’t upload sexually explicit content such as fetishes or pornography. Violation of this policy will lead to termination of the account depending on the severity. In some cases, the video will simply be removed or age-restricted.

  1. Child Abuse

With the rise of family channels, it’s more important than ever to have strict policies that protect children on YouTube. YouTube has a number of policies that ensure children are not abused on the platform. For instance, any sexually explicit content involving minors even with comedic intent is prohibited. Additionally, putting minors in harmful situations or inflicting physical harm on a minor isn’t tolerated on the platform and leads to the channel being terminated.
